Following yesteryday’s surprise announcement of the Xbox Series S price and release date, Microsoft has announced the Xbox Series X price and release date today!

The Xbox Series X will cost $499 and will also be out on November 10, which is the same date as the Xbox Series S! Pre-orders will start later this month on September 22. In addition to that, Xbox All Access has been expanded to 12 countries too, with more countries to be included in 2021.

To empower you more than ever to jump into the next generation of gaming, today we confirmed:

  • Xbox Series X, our most powerful console ever made, and Xbox Series S, next-generation performance in our smallest console ever built at a more affordable price, launch globally November 10, pre-orders start September 22.
  • The expansion of Xbox All Access to 12 countries, offering you a next generation Xbox and 24 months of Xbox Game Pass Ultimate starting at $24.99 a month, with no upfront costs.
  • EA Play Comes to Xbox Game Pass at no additional cost.
